  • Croatian language, alphabet and pronunciation - Omniglot
    Croatian is a South Slavic language spoken by about 6 7 million people mainly in Croatia, Slovenia, and Bosnia and Herzegovina It is an official language in Croatia, Bosnia and Herzegovina, and in the province of Vojvodina in Serbia
  • Croatia. eu – land and people
    It has three dialects: Štokavian, Kajkavian and Čakavian, named after the interrogative pronouns što?, kaj? and ča? (the golden formula of the Croatian language) Today's standard literary language is mostly based on New Štokavian forms of Ijekavian pronunciation and is written using the Roman script
